This side-by-side compares ZIP 44312 (Akron, OH) and ZIP 44250 (Lakemore, OH) using the same Census ACS 5-Year table fields for both — no averages swapped in, no national proxies. ZIP 44312 has a population of 31,919 at 644 people per square mile, while ZIP 44250 has 1,253 at 1,083 per square mile. That difference in population size and density alone reshapes how every other metric should be interpreted — a higher-income ZIP with 1,200 residents behaves very differently from one with 45,000.

On income and education, ZIP 44312 reports a median household income of $65,480 against $66,328 in ZIP 44250, with per-capita income of $36,579 vs $30,526. The share of adults holding a bachelor's degree or higher is 21.4% in 44312 and 7.0% in 44250. Poverty rate reads 10.0% vs 9.1%, and unemployment 6.9% vs 4.9% — these four fields alone drive most of the difference in the scorecard grades you will see for each ZIP.

Housing separates these two ZIPs further: median home value sits at $152,800 in 44312 versus $128,400 in 44250, with median rent of $998 and $1,074 per month respectively. Homeownership rate is 76.5% vs 77.5%. When reading the comparison table below, focus on paired metrics rather than single winners — a ZIP with lower home values and lower income is not strictly "worse" if rent-to-income ratios and commute times land in the same zone. Every value is pulled from the exact same ACS table so the two columns are genuinely comparable.
